I have a 3rd gen iPod Touch, with the latest IOS. I find that whenever I try to listen to internet radio (TuneIn Radio, CBC's radio app, etc.) I can listen to about 10 seconds, and then it goes to buffering.

I've tried in several WiFi zones, but I get the same result each time. Anyone have any thoughts as to why this is happening?
 
Most probably it has to be the speed of the wifi zones which you are using. Also on a busy site, especially when a lot of people are listening too, it can certainly slowdown the rate of data transfer and thus the need to buffer.
